EXERCISE 14.3: THINKING CRITICALLY

Take a careful look at the sources you have gathered for your research project. How many make points that support your own point of view? How many provide counterarguments to your point of view? Which sources are you relying on most—and why? Which sources seem most credible to you—and why? Which sources, if any, are you suspicious of or worried about? Bring the results of this investigation to class for discussion.
